Branch managers, please read carefully. The Hartwell Grocers pilot covers six stores in the Aldport region, running our Shelfwise stock-tracking units for twelve weeks. Tavish assumes oversight from Monday. Weekly usage reports go to him directly; escalate hardware faults within 24 hours. Training for store staff is complete, but refreshers are available on request. Do not discuss pilot terms with Hartwell staff beyond the agreed script. Context on where this fits in our wider plans follows below.

management briefing: The board signed off on a budget of $44.2 million for Project Fenwyn. The renewal with Holdorox Group closes at $41.6 million a year, 23 percent above the last contract.

Quarterly Planning Note — Board Copy

The proposed joint venture with Averline Freight remains on track. Due diligence closes this quarter; governance terms give us operational control with a 55% stake. Capital commitment is within the envelope approved in autumn. Legal review of the Marnsby facility lease is outstanding. The confidential strategic note follows below.

board note of bahap-yahag: Headcount on the Oliix team goes from 5 to 120 by the end of October. Gross margin on Oliix came in at 5 percent against a plan of 5 percent.

Handover: Waveform Preview

The Soundshelf preview worker renders peaks server-side and caches PNG strips per zoom level. Don't touch the downsampler; it's fragile with mono files. Failed renders retry twice, then fall back to a flat bar. Cache invalidation runs nightly. The worker currently runs with the following configuration.

config for yahof-tajop:
zorath:
  pin: 7493
  metrics_host: metrics.zorath.tolvaqsys.internal
  tenant: praiel
  seal: seal_fd9cd4f1